Facebook's Sheryl Sandberg, Twitter's Jack Dorsey to leave Disney board

Published Sun, Jan 14, 2018 · 09:50 PM

Los Angeles

FACEBOOK Inc's Sheryl Sandberg and Twitter Inc's Jack Dorsey are stepping down from Walt Disney Co's board as the increasing competition between media and technology companies creates new conflicts.

Ms Sandberg, Facebook's chief operating officer, and Mr Dorsey, Twitter's chief executive officer, aren't running for re-election at the annual meeting scheduled for March 8, according to a Disney filing last Friday. Orin Smith, the 75-year-old lead independent director, and Robert Matschullat, 70, won't stand for re-election either because of term and age limits for board members.
